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Bow Brickhill to Sandhurst (Berks) start from £43.50 one way, or £43.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Bow Brickhill to Sandhurst (Berks) are available for £47.30 one way, or £37.80 return

Amenities and Facilities at Bow Brickhill

Bow Brickhill station may be simple, but it ensures fundamental services to cater to passengers’ needs. The station lacks a ticket office and ticket machines, so it’s advisable to purchase your tickets in advance and bring them with you. Those seeking assistance won’t find staff assistance on site, but there are customer help points and visual information through departure screens and announcements to guide your journey.

For passengers requiring accessibility support, Bow Brickhill boasts step-free access to all platforms, making it a Category B1 station. This means you can expect easy, if sometimes lengthy, access via ramps or through the street. Assistance for boarding trains is available by attracting the conductor’s attention on the platform.

Onward Travel Options

While Bow Brickhill doesn’t have its dedicated taxi rank or direct bus services, your onward travel needs aren't unaccounted for. During rail disruptions, the station offers a rail replacement service, with buses departing from Brickhill Street, conveniently found after the level crossing. Travelers can also print their onward journey options via the National Rail site, ensuring you don’t miss a beat.

Facilities at Sandhurst (Berks)

While Sandhurst (Berks) station may not boast the extensive amenities found in larger stations, it provides the essentials for a smooth journey. There is no ticket office or ticket machine, so it's best to purchase your tickets online ahead of time. While the station lacks step-free access across the entire site, there is partial access via steep ramps. Visitors needing assistance can connect with staff through the help points and enjoy the convenience of passenger information screens and announcements.

Although amenities such as waiting rooms, refreshments, shops, and toilets are absent, there is seating for travelers to rest before their journey. An induction loop is available to assist passengers with hearing devices. While Wi-Fi and phone services aren't available, you can still enjoy the natural beauty and tranquility of the area as you wait for your train.

Getting Around from Sandhurst

Sandhurst (Berks) station provides several key travel connections for your onward journey. If your plans are interrupted, rail replacement services are accessible at bus stops on Yorktown Road. Taxis aren't available directly at the station, but local services can be arranged in advance. For those planning further ventures, Sandhurst links with major air travel routes via Reading for Heathrow and Gatwick, with a service change at Bristol Temple Meads for Bristol Airport.

A bicycle storage area accommodates those preferring two wheels, while the availability of cycle hire services offers another convenient option to explore further afield. Commuters seeking to explore by bus can access information online to effectively plan their journeys.
